The 2024 Good Shepherd Institute (GSI) Conference will be celebrating the 500th anniversary of the first Lutheran hymns with a hymn festival of its own, “Through the Church the Song Goes On: 500 Years of Hymnody in 90 Minutes." The festival will take place Monday, November 11, at 7:30 p.m. EST in Kramer Chapel.

Participants in the service will include the Seminary Kantorei, under the direction of Kantor Kevin Hildebrand, the Fort Wayne Philharmonic brass, and Kantor Matthew Machemer on organ.   

The event, which is free and open to the public, will wrap up the series of special music events of the GSI Conference.
